    RStudio

    RStudio is an integrated development environment (IDE) for R, a programming language and environment for statistical computing and graphics. RStudio allows you to write, run, debug, and share R code in a convenient and interactive way. You can also use RStudio to create beautiful and dynamic graphs and charts using various packages such as ggplot2, plotly, shiny, and more.

    RStudio is free and open source, which means you can download and use it without any limitations or fees. It also has a large and active community of users and developers who provide support and contribute to its improvement. RStudio is compatible with Windows, Mac OS X, and Linux operating systems.

    Origin

    Origin is a software application that provides data analysis and graphing tools for scientists and engineers. Origin allows you to import data from various sources, perform various statistical tests and calculations, and create high-quality graphs and charts with customizable features. You can also use Origin to create reports, presentations, dashboards, and web pages with your data and graphs.

    Origin is not free, but it offers a 21-day trial version that you can use to test its features and functionality. It also has a student version that is available at a discounted price. Origin is compatible with Windows operating systems only.

    JMP

    JMP is a software application that combines data analysis and visualization in an interactive and exploratory way. JMP allows you to import data from various sources, perform various statistical tests and calculations, and create dynamic graphs and charts that reveal patterns and insights in your data. You can also use JMP to create reports, dashboards, journals, and web pages with your data and graphs.

    JMP is not free, but it offers a 30-day trial version that you can use to test its features and functionality. It also has a student version that is available at a discounted price. JMP is compatible with Windows and Mac OS X operating systems.

    Python

    Python is a general-purpose programming language that can be used for various tasks such as data analysis, web development, machine learning, automation, and more. Python allows you to write code in a simple and expressive way that is easy to read and maintain. You can also use Python to create powerful and elegant graphs and charts using various libraries such as matplotlib, seaborn, bokeh, plotly, and more.

    Python is free and open source, which means you can download and use it without any limitations or fees. It also has a large and active community of users and developers who provide support and contribute to its improvement. Python is compatible with Windows, Mac OS X, Linux operating systems.
